On Sep 05, Nan Sterman wrote:

> I've been really interested severa of the newspaper articles that you
> have referred to in your email messages.  But, I've had a problem
> accessing those articles.  When you send a link to an article in the
> NY Times, in particular, what the recipient gets is a link to the NYT
> long-in page, not to the article you had in mind.
>
> >http://www.nytimes.com/2001/09/03/business/media/03BOOK.html
     
For what it's worth, I believe that on the nytimes.com site you can
replace www with 'archive' and get in without a login requirement:

   http://archive.nytimes.com/2001/09/03/business/media/03BOOK.html
